Webb13 okt. 2024 · Self-employed individuals may be eligible for a qualified business income deduction each year. The deduction is up to 20% of qualified business income in addition to regular business income tax deductions you can claim for the year. It’s a deduction for the owner, not the business, and corporations aren’t eligible.
WebbWorking from home. Rather than working out a proportion of your actual home costs you can claim a flat rate based if you work more than 25 hours a month from home. Let’s assume you worked 40 hours a month for 10 months and then 60 hours a month for 2 months, you could claim £10*10 + £18*2 = £136. HMRC won’t let every Self-Employed person use this … dam health test to releaseWebb7 apr. 2024 · The self-employment tax rate is 15.3% of net earnings. That rate is the sum of a 12.4% Social Security tax and a 2.9% Medicare tax on net earnings.
